Cuban Americans Will Be Allowed to Own Businesses in Cuba, but Is That Enough?
The Cuban government has announced a policy change allowing Cubans living abroad to own and invest in businesses within Cuba. This new measure aims to encourage foreign investment and stimulate the Cuban economy.
